The Social Media Game


The first thing that comes to anyone’s mind while
reading about social media icons is generally
fashion and lifestyle influencers, so to be able
to read about stars from other walks of life was
amazing. It is a boost for people who look up to
these stars and prove themselves or make a career

through social media. Also, to see managements
like Qyuki come up and support stars from other
platforms like YouTube and TikTok is encouraging
for the artists and gives them confidence in their
art. I cannot wait to see where this takes them and
the content they create.

Parekh & Singh Making
Waves
A duo like Parekh & Singh have come a long way
and proved themselves in the music industry.
It’s wonderful to read and know how and what
inspired them to write as well as produce the
songs on their albums. It’s great to know how
their chemistry works and to know that they’ve
toured in the U.K is such a proud moment as they
represent the Indian music scene to the interna-
tional audience. I really do hope they come back
soon and in good health.
— Nora Kenny, via the internet

Alder Eye’s Refreshing
Rock
Good alt-rock bands are not easy to find, so com-
ing across Alder Eye was refreshing. They bring
unexpected vulnerability to the genre that elevates
the spectrum to things like fear and struggles of
addiction. I’m looking forward to know what they
have in store for us next.
— Lamya Dohadwala, via the internet
